성능 개선 도우미를 사용한 RDS 데이터 API 쿼리 모니터링 - Amazon Aurora

성능 개선 도우미를 사용한 RDS 데이터 API 쿼리 모니터링

Aurora 클러스터가 Aurora Serverless v2 또는 프로비저닝된 인스턴스를 실행 중인 경우 RDS 데이터 API와 함께 성능 개선 도우미를 사용할 수 있습니다.

Aurora와 함께 성능 개선 도우미를 사용하는 방법에 대한 자세한 내용은 성능 개선 도우미를 통한 Amazon Aurora 모니터링 섹션을 참조하세요.

성능 개선 도우미에서 RDS 데이터 API 쿼리를 나타내는 방법

데이터 API를 사용하면 Aurora 클러스터는 애플리케이션에서 제출한 데이터 API 호출을 기반으로 쿼리를 처리합니다. 또한 데이터 API는 제한 시간 임계값을 초과하는 쿼리 취소와 같은 내부 작업의 일부로 일부 SQL 문을 수행합니다. 두 종류의 SQL 작업은모두 성능 개선 도우미 통계 및 차트에 표시됩니다.

  • Aurora 클러스터에 제출하는 데이터 API 쿼리의 경우 PI 대시보드의 호스트 필드가 RDS 데이터 API 로 표시됩니다. Aurora PostgreSQL의 경우 application_name 필드에 rds-data-api 값이 있습니다. 상위 호스트 또는 상위 애플리케이션을 차원으로 사용하여 데이터베이스 로드를 분석할 때 이러한 레이블을 찾습니다.

  • 연결 풀 및 쿼리 제한 시간과 같은 데이터베이스 측면을 관리하기 위해 데이터 API가 실행하는 모든 내부 쿼리는 접두사 RDS 데이터 API로 주석이 지정됩니다. 예: /* RDS Data API */ select * from my_table;상위 SQL을 차원으로 데이터베이스 로드를 분석할 때 이러한 접두사를 찾습니다. 문에는 /* RDS Data API */의 SQL 주석이 달립니다.